Job Description
Category Schools - SLP Job Type Contract Make an impact on the lives of children by providing exceptional speech-language services in a supportive educational environment. This contract opportunity allows you to work with a dynamic team that values professional growth and high-quality care. You'll serve a diverse pediatric population, developing skills and confidence in your field alongside experienced colleagues passionate about student success.
Qualifications & Desired Experience:
Master's degree in Speech-Language Pathology or completion of an SLPA program (as applicable) Valid state licensure or eligibility for licensure ASHA Certificate of Clinical Competence (CCC) or Clinical Fellowship Year (CFY) applicants welcome Experience within school-based settings or healthcare strongly preferred Pediatric caseload experience highly valued Proficiency in teletherapy platforms a plus Strong interpersonal, communication, and collaboration skillsResponsibilities:
Conduct assessments, develop individualized treatment plans, and provide direct speech-language therapy for students Collaborate with educators, support staff, and families to support student progress and ensure program effectiveness Maintain accurate records and documentation in compliance with school and legal standards Participate in IEP meetings and communicate recommendations to team members Offer support, guidance, and resources to educators and families to facilitate carryover of skills Utilize a variety of service delivery models, including in-person and teletherapy as needed This is an excellent opportunity for both seasoned SLPs and those new to the profession, including CFY candidates and SLPAs, eager to make a difference and expand their expertise.
